Could AI be on the other end of your non-emergency call. Waukesha County Dispatch is utilizing AI for administrative inquiries. This allows the emergency calls to take even more of the primary focus for the 9-1-1 dispatchers. Chris Becker, Operations Manager for the Waukesha Communications Center, joined Wisconsin’s Afternoon News with the details on this filtering system.
